Nantes is apparently pissed about the way Frankfurt have pursued Kolo Muani after having their initial 5M bid declined, and are filing a complaint with FIFA. lol Frankfurt, such a dislikeable club.

Bild is reporting Barca & the Madrid clubs are interested in Matthias Ginter. Alongside some quotes from Eberl basically conceding that he can't afford to make Ginter a contract offer that's comparable to what he could get from one of the La Liga giants or EPL teams that have been linked to him.

Michael Lang heads back to Basel from Gladbach after having been superseded by Lainer. Possibly opening some PT for Kurt & Scally to fight over.

Some of these might have been posted already but Wolves just announced Jose Sa creating a GK transfer chain.

Marseille signed Pau Lopez on loan from Roma.
Roma signed Rui Patricio from Wolves.
Wolves signed Jose Sa from Olympiacos.
Olympiacos signed Tomas Vaclik who was at Sevilla.
Sevilla signed Marko Dmitrovic who was at Eibar.

Eibar still need another GK so it could continue.

The GK transfer chain continues!

Eibar signed Ander Cantero from Lugo.
Lugo signed Oscar Whalley from Castellon.
Castellon signed Ivan Martinez on loan from Osasuna. (He played for Osasuna Promesas)
Osasuna Promesas signed Dario Ramos from Getafe B.
Getafe B signed Viktor Nikolov from Socuellamos.
Socuellamos
signed both Diego Nieves from Villarrobledo and Joan Ramos from Portmany. Portmany haven't signed a GK according to transfermarkt.
Villarrobledo signed Adrian Real from Moralo.
Moralo signed Kike Reguero from Calvo Sotelo Puertollano.
Calvo Sotelo Puertollano signed Ximo Ballester from Racing Murcia, who haven't signed a GK yet.
